Itinerary

  1. Day 1

    Passau

    You'll arrive in Passau and board the MS SE-Manon to begin your river journey. After settling into your cabin, there's a Captain's reception to attend where you'll meet fellow passengers. Later in the day, the ship heads downstream toward Engelhartszell, so you can start getting comfortable on board and enjoy your first evening cruising the Danube.

  2. Day 2

    Tulln

    This morning you'll cycle from Engelhartszell Abbey downstream along the former Treppelweg, a historic towpath. If you're interested, there's an optional ferry ride through the Schlögen Schlinge, a dramatic hairpin bend in the river. After cycling, you'll return to the ship for the cruise onward to Linz and Tulln.

  3. Day 3

    Vienna

    Your cycling route today heads to Klosterneuburg Abbey where you can see its Baroque church and the Verdun Altar inside. After that, you'll continue on to a wine tavern in Kahlenbergerdorf and take a short vineyard hike with views overlooking Vienna. The scenery here shifts as you approach the capital.

  4. Day 4

    Vienna

    You'll spend time exploring Vienna's main sights on foot. St. Stephen's Cathedral and Hofburg Palace are central stops, and then there's the Ringstrasse boulevard with its grand buildings like the Burgtheater, State Opera, and City Hall. Later, take a break at one of Vienna's traditional cafes, where you can settle in with coffee and watch the city go by.

  5. Day 5

    Melk

    Today's cycle takes you through the Wachau wine region, one of Europe's most beautiful river landscapes. You'll pass through small villages, see wine terraces carved into hillsides, and come across castles and monasteries along the way. Dürnstein with its distinctive blue Baroque tower and Melk Abbey are highlights of this particularly scenic section.

  6. Day 6

    Grein

    Today's route takes you cycling through the Strudengau region with its floodplains and charming small towns, passing between wooded slopes and rocky riverbanks. You'll arrive in Grein where Greinburg Castle is waiting, Austria's oldest residential castle, giving you a real sense of the region's history.

  7. Day 7

    Passau

    You'll cycle through the Machland plain on quiet paths, making a stop at the Celtic village of Mitterkirchen to see how people lived centuries ago. The day includes a visit to Mauthausen concentration camp memorial, which is an important and sobering part of understanding the region. Back on the ship, there's a festive farewell dinner in the evening.
